Perkins allocation: NH DOE says roughly $6.9M for state programs, $1.2M flows to community colleges
Summary
Department of Education staff told the committee the state receives about $6.9 million in Perkins funds for career and technical education, with roughly $1.2 million allocated to the community college system and the remainder administered to regional CTE centers and K–12 programs.
